Transaction 62e59a0bf91f6bbeccb5abc5fa542b1a352f4b6be2cc6965f1fcac307a3fe878

1 Input
2 Outputs
  • 62e59a0bf91f6bbeccb5abc5fa542b1a352f4b6be2cc6965f1fcac307a3fe878:0
  • value  200000
    address  37WQqPcXLPAhso3UUY8mpugcLi96uyj2TK
  • 62e59a0bf91f6bbeccb5abc5fa542b1a352f4b6be2cc6965f1fcac307a3fe878:1
  • value  10413859
    address  bc1qe3n4hy735tmnxc5g9lf9sq2zgfx9ypkhenjv4t